What is DeFi Pulse?

At its core, DeFi Pulse is a data aggregation and analysis platform focused on the total value locked (TVL) within the DeFi ecosystem. It was initially launched as a single index tracking the performance of leading DeFi protocols, but has since expanded to include a range of metrics and tools. Think of it as a financial dashboard for DeFi, providing a snapshot of the industry's overall health. The original and still central component is the DeFi Pulse Index (DPI), a tokenized basket of leading DeFi tokens weighted by their respective TVL.
